The Zeitzer Laboratory in the Department of Psychiatry at Stanford University seeks a Clinical Research Coordinator Associate (CRCA) to help manage a clinical trial focused on sleep in teens.
The Zeitzer Lab in the Department of Psychiatry at Stanford University is conducting a clinical trial that is being supported by the Eunice Kennedy Shriver National Institute of Child Health and Human Development (NIH). In this trial, we are examining a novel combination of non-pharmacologic therapies to help teens go to sleep earlier and obtain more sleep. The trial will explore the impact of the therapies on sleep over the course of the academic year in high school students, as well as the impact of the changes in sleep on mood and cognitive performance.
The Zeitzer Lab is looking to fill the position of Clinical Research Coordinator Associate (CRCA) who will be expected to manage and coordinate full cycle recruitment of participants for the clinical trial. This will involve managing contact with area clinics, assisting with local presentations and outreach efforts, making phone contact with interested individuals, and scheduling laboratory visits. The CRCA will also be responsible for conducting formal assessments with participants, including administering questionnaires and computer tasks (usually during after-school hours), keeping regular contact with study participants, and traveling
to participants' homes for equipment set up.
The Clinical Research Coordinator Associate will maintain study databases and manage data entry/participant tracking under the direction of the PI, clean data in Excel, and analyze data in SPSS and/or SAS, creating charts, graphs, and other reports for publication.
